How THE DALLES HEALTH AND REHABILITATION Compares
THE DALLES HEALTH AND REHABILITATION is a 121-bed for-profit nursing facility in The Dalles, Oregon. It holds an overall CMS rating of 4 out of 5 stars, above the Oregon average of 3.1 stars. Its strongest area is staffing, rated 5 stars. Its rate of falls resulting in major injury (6.7%) is above the Oregon average of 2.4% — a measure worth asking the staff about. With 121 certified beds, it has notable available capacity at roughly 31% occupied.
Among the 3 nursing facilities ElderVoice tracks in The Dalles, the local average is 2.7 stars.
By the numbers vs. Oregon average
- Long-stay antipsychotic medication use: 12.7% — better than the Oregon average of 13.9%.
- Falls with major injury: 6.7% — worse than the Oregon average of 2.4% (176% higher).
- High-risk pressure ulcers: 1.1% — better than the Oregon average of 5.8% (80% lower).
- Short-stay rehospitalization: 15.8% — better than the Oregon average of 21.3% (26% lower).
Comparisons use CMS Care Compare data (updated September 5, 2026) measured against Oregon averages across 128 facilities tracked by ElderVoice.

The Senior Community Around The Dalles
The Dalles sits in Wasco County, where adults 65 and older make up about 20.1% of the population — a higher share of seniors than Oregon as a whole (17.6% statewide). The area's median household income is lower than the state average, reflecting a more affordable area.
